CVE-2007-6341
Net::DNS DNS Response Denial of Service Vulnerability
Description

Net/DNS/RR/A.pm in Net::DNS 0.60 build 654, as used in packages such as SpamAssassin and OTRS,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(program "croak") via a crafted DNS response.
